What are Knurled Knobs?

Knurled knobs are small, machined knobs featuring a textured pattern, usually diamond-shaped, on their surface. This design provides enhanced grip and tactile feedback, making them ideal for fine adjustments. They are commonly made from durable materials such as aluminium, stainless steel, or high-quality plastics, offering distinct weight, feel, and aesthetic advantages.

The Benefits of Using Knurled Knobs on a Stream Deck

  1. Improved Precision and Control: The primary advantage of knurled knobs is the precise control they offer. This is crucial when adjusting audio levels, transitioning scenes, or tweaking lighting setups during live broadcasts or editing sessions.
  2. Enhanced Tactile Feedback: Unlike standard knobs, the textured surface of knurled knobs allows for better grip, reducing the chance of slippage and ensuring more accurate adjustments.
  3. Aesthetic and Customization: Knurled knobs not only improve functionality but also improve your visual attractiveness Stream Deck. With various materials and designs available, they can be customized to match the aesthetic of any setup.
  4. Durability: Made from robust materials, knurled knobs are built to withstand frequent use, making them a durable choice for content creators who rely heavily on their streaming equipment.

Installation of Knurled Knobs

Installing knurled knobs on a Stream Deck is a simple procedure that usually includes the following steps:

  1. Choosing the Right Knobs: Ensure the knobs are compatible with your Stream Deck model. Factors to consider include the knob’s size, material, and the type of rotary encoder they fit.
  2. Tools Needed: An essential toolset for installation might include screwdrivers, a soldering kit for attaching rotary encoders, and an anti-static wrist strap to prevent damage to electronic components.
  3. Accessing the Stream Deck: Carefully open it to access its internal components. This usually involves unscrewing the back panel.
  4. Attaching Rotary Encoders: Rotary encoders translate the physical turning of the knob into digital signals the Stream Deck can interpret. These need to be soldered or otherwise securely attached to the circuit board.
  5. Mounting the Knobs: Once the encoders are in place, the knobs can be mounted and tested for functionality.

Customizing Stream Deck with Knurled Knobs

After installation, the next step is customizing the functionality of your knurled knobs:

  1. Assigning Functions: You can assign different functions to each knob, such as controlling volume, managing transitions, or adjusting lighting settings.
  2. Software Integration: Configure your streaming or editing software to recognize the knobs as input devices. This might involve mapping the knobs to specific actions within the software.
  3. Testing and Adjustments: Finally, test the knobs during a live session to ensure everything is working as expected. Make any necessary adjustments to the configuration to optimize performance.
